Ticket: Formula sandbox escapes nested include directive

User-supplied formulas in the Quarrow plugin runtime can reference the include directive recursively, which bypasses the evaluation depth limit and lets a formula read sandbox-external variables. Plugin authors should treat formula input as untrusted until the patched interpreter ships; the workaround is to strip include directives at ingest. Fix is merged and awaiting release validation. The candidate build is identified below.

session token of kahag-bawip = htk6_729d08

# Break-Glass Access: Quorrel DNS Flakiness

Hey — if Quorrel's resolver starts flapping again (symptoms: intermittent NXDOMAIN on internal zones, fine on retry), don't wait for the network folks. As release manager you're authorized for break-glass on the Dunmere control plane. Flip the resolver pool to the static fallback in `resolv-override`, then page infra so they know you did it. Log the incident in Hollowbook either way. The break-glass console will prompt you once; enter the recovery passphrase that follows.

unlock words, yagug-yagug: jorwyn-wenmir-kelael-kasion-norius-casox-goriel-tamion-casir-oliir-fenir-gorix-praion

Changelog 3.9.2: The static-analysis baseline file for Pinewharf has been regenerated after the linter upgrade. Around 400 legacy warnings are now suppressed via the baseline rather than inline comments, so support tickets referencing old warning codes can be closed as expected behavior. New code is still checked at full strictness. For questions about specific suppressed rules, the baseline is maintained by the person below.

account owner for tafog-tajeg: Holix Frador